[v7.3] [INTERNATIONAL] [BM] MonsterMarkPlugin
Supported TurboHUD version: 7.6
A small dot under each monster for a better overview of the density and if monsters are still not visible behind doors...
\plugins\BM\MonsterMarkPlugin.cs

Is it possible to have a code to indicate only white monsters?
I ask, since there are already many plugins to indicate yellow, blue, single, boss, elites ... so I just wanted it to show the white monsters.

Hi,
just change
PHP Code:
var monsters = Hud.Game.AliveMonsters;
to
PHP Code:
var monsters = Hud.Game.AliveMonsters.Where(m => m.Rarity == ActorRarity.Normal);
